Bio
Dr. Motterlini has been working on the biological function of heme oxygenase and its product carbon monoxide (CO) for more than 30 years and published over 200 scientific articles including several reviews on this subject. He is internationally renowned in this field primarily for contributing to defining the role of the heme oxygenase system, CO and bilirubin in cardiovascular biology and inflammation. The breakthrough of his research came in 2002 when he pioneered the identification and characterisation of CO-releasing molecule (CO-RMs), compounds that carry and deliver small quantities of CO to cells and organisms. CO-RMs are now well established as the pharmacological actions elicited by these compounds recapitulate the effects produced by HO-1-derived CO. Indeed, similarly to CO gas, CO-RMs have been shown to exert vasodilation and hypotension, possess anti-inflammatory activities, protect ischemic tissue against oxidative damage, inhibit platelet aggregation and more recently modulate mitochondrial function and bioenergetics. Dr. Motterlini holds several patents on the CO-RMs technology and co-founded and was Scientific Director of the biopharmaceutical start-up company HemoCORM Ltd (2002-2008). He currently serves as a member of the Editorial Board of Pharmacological Research, Antioxidants and eLife.
